The HomePower 3600 Plus is the generator I would buy with my own money for a year-round cabin. We ran our test cabin almost entirely on it for ten days, including the well pump, a full-size fridge, lights, internet gear, and a microwave. It barely broke a sweat. The 3584Wh base capacity is already generous, but you can stack expansion batteries to reach 21kWh per unit, which is enough to live like you are on the grid.
I was most impressed by the 240V split-phase output. Most portable solar generators only push 120V, which rules out well pumps, electric dryers, and some workshop tools. With two units in parallel, the HomePower 3600 Plus delivers 7200W of split-phase power. For a remote cabin that needs to run a 240V well pump or a small HVAC unit, this is the cleanest off-grid solution we tested. The pure sine wave inverter handled our 0.5HP pump without tripping the surge protection.

Charging speed was a mixed bag in our testing. AC charging filled the unit in about 2.5 hours, which is fine. Solar charging with the included 200W panels took closer to 4 hours in full sun, slower than the spec sheet implies. If you live in a cloudy region, plan on adding more panel wattage. The smart app lets you monitor input and output in real time, which became our favorite feature by week two. We caught a failing extension cord that was throttling solar input before it melted.
One thing to know: the wheels and telescoping handle make a 77-pound unit manageable, but you still want a level spot to roll it onto. We parked ours next to the wood stove to keep the LiFePO4 cells warm in October mornings, which improved cold-weather performance noticeably.

The Explorer 2000 v2 is the model I grabbed most often during testing. It hits a sweet spot that most solar generators miss: enough capacity to run a full-size fridge for 12+ hours, but light enough at 39.5 lbs that I could carry it down a flight of cabin stairs without throwing out my back. Jackery’s Cell-to-Body (CTB) technology packs 2042Wh into a frame that feels half the size of older 2kWh units.
What won me over was the 30dB silent charging mode. Off-grid cabins are quiet places, and the constant fan whine on most power stations gets annoying fast. With the app, you can throttle charging to near-silent speeds overnight, then crank it back up when you leave the cabin in the morning. I slept next to this thing for a week and never heard it.

The 20ms UPS switchover is another cabin-friendly feature. We tested it by yanking shore power during a Zoom call. The laptop never disconnected. For anyone running a CPAP machine, internet router, or home office equipment from a cabin, this matters. The 2200W continuous output handled our microwave, toaster, and space heater one at a time, which is the realistic use case in a small cabin.
The bundled 2x200W SolarSaga panels bring the total package to a real off-grid kit. They fold compactly, weigh about 16 lbs each, and clip together to feed 400W into the unit. In our testing, full sun recharged the 2000 v2 from empty to 80% in about 5 hours. That’s slower than AC, but it means you can live off solar indefinitely with two units and four panels.

If your cabin runs on a fridge and a freezer, the Anker SOLIX S2000 deserves a serious look. Anker advertises 35 hours of fridge backup on a 6W draw, and our testing confirmed it can run a full-size Energy Star fridge for 28 to 32 hours on a single charge. That is enough to ride out most storms, even with cloudy weather reducing solar input.
The 10,000-cycle LiFePO4 battery is the standout spec. Most competitors quote 3,000 to 6,000 cycles. The SOLIX S2000’s battery is rated for a 15-year lifespan, which is rare at this price point. For a cabin that sits unused for weeks at a time, the long cycle life means the unit will outlive multiple ownership changes of the cabin itself.

The compact form factor surprised our team. At 35.7 lbs and roughly the size of a large cooler, the SOLIX S2000 fits in places that blockier units cannot, including under a kitchen counter or in a closet next to the circuit panel. The TOU (Time of Use) mode is a smart feature that lets the unit draw from solar during peak sun and discharge during expensive peak hours, saving real money for grid-tied cabin owners.
Two minor gripes: the fan ramps up loudly during fast AC charging, and the unit does not support 12V cigarette lighter charging for vehicles without a built-in inverter. Neither issue affected our cabin use case, but off-grid travelers should note them.

The FOSSiBOT F3600 is the sleeper hit of this roundup. At 3840Wh base capacity and 3600W continuous output, it rivals the BLUETTI Elite 400, but with a 2000W solar input ceiling that recharges the unit in 1.5 hours under ideal sun. That is faster than most 4kWh-class competitors we tested.
What sets the F3600 apart is expandability. You can triple the capacity to 11520Wh by stacking expansion batteries. For a cabin where power needs grow as you add appliances, you can start with one unit and add batteries over time instead of buying a bigger generator upfront.

The 2000W solar input is a big deal for off-grid cabins. Most 3-4kWh units cap at 400-600W, which forces long recharge days. The F3600 can take a serious rooftop solar array and refill in an afternoon. Our test array of 4x400W panels hit 1900W input on a clear day, and the unit went from 20% to full in under two hours.
The smart app with Wi-Fi and Bluetooth is functional but not as polished as Jackery’s or Anker’s. We had to reconnect Bluetooth a few times during testing. Still, the underlying hardware is solid, with nine layers of battery management safety and adjustable charging power from 400W to 2200W for off-grid generator inputs.

How to Choose the Right Solar Generator for Your Off-Grid Cabin
Picking the best solar generators for off-grid cabins comes down to matching your daily watt-hour use to the right capacity tier, choosing the right battery chemistry, and sizing your solar input to your climate. Here is the framework our team uses.
Calculate Your Daily Watt-Hour Usage
Start by listing every appliance you plan to run and how many hours per day. Multiply watts by hours to get watt-hours (Wh). For a simple weekend cabin with LED lights (10W x 5 hours = 50Wh), phone charging (15W x 3 hours = 45Wh), a small fridge (50W x 24 hours = 1200Wh), and a laptop (60W x 4 hours = 240Wh), you need about 1535Wh per day. Add 20% buffer for cloudy days and battery degradation over time.
For full-time cabins with more appliances like a chest freezer, washing machine, well pump, and lighting, expect 3,000-5,000Wh per day. That means a 3-5kWh base unit with expansion batteries or multiple units in parallel. The Jackery HomePower 3600 Plus or FOSSiBOT F3600 fit this tier.
Understand LiFePO4 Battery Chemistry
Every generator in this roundup uses LiFePO4 (lithium iron phosphate) battery cells. That matters because LiFePO4 lasts 4-15x longer than older NMC lithium chemistries, with cycle ratings from 3,000 to 10,000 cycles. For a cabin used year-round, that translates to 10-15 years of battery life. LiFePO4 also handles temperature extremes better and is far less prone to thermal runaway, a critical safety factor in remote cabins where you might not notice a battery fire for hours.
Match Solar Input Capacity to Your Location
Solar input wattage determines how fast your generator refills from solar. In sunny regions with 5-6 peak sun hours per day, a 200W panel can refill a 1kWh unit in 5 hours. In northern regions with 3-4 peak sun hours, double your panel wattage to keep up. The FOSSiBOT F3600’s 2000W input and the OUPES Mega 1 Lite’s 800W input are best-in-class for solar-refill speed.
Consider Expandability and Modular Design
If your power needs will grow over time, expandable systems save money. The Jackery HomePower 3600 Plus scales to 21kWh per unit, the FOSSiBOT F3600 scales to 11.5kWh, and the BLUETTI Elite 400 can stack batteries too. Non-expandable units like the Anker SOLIX C1000 Gen 2 force you to buy a bigger generator later when you outgrow the capacity.
Cold Weather and Noise Considerations
Most LiFePO4 cells lose 20-30% of capacity below freezing. If your cabin sits in a cold climate, store the generator in an insulated space or near a heat source. We parked ours near the wood stove with measurable runtime improvements. Fan noise is the other cabin concern. Most units run under 35dB at idle but ramp up to 50dB+ during fast charging. Look for silent or overnight charging modes if you sleep near the generator.

How much solar power is needed for an off-grid cabin?
A simple weekend cabin with lights, phone charging, and a small fridge needs 800-1500Wh of capacity. A full-time cabin with a fridge, freezer, well pump, and standard appliances needs 3000-5000Wh per day. Add 20% buffer for cloudy weather and battery degradation over time.

What type of generator is best for an off-grid cabin?
Solar generators (portable power stations with solar panels) are the best type of generator for off-grid cabins. They run quiet, produce no emissions, require no fuel storage, and need minimal maintenance compared to gas generators. Modern LiFePO4 models last 10+ years and handle temperature extremes better than older battery chemistries.
Can a solar generator run a refrigerator off-grid?
Yes, a 1000-2000Wh solar generator can run a full-size Energy Star fridge for 12-35 hours on a single charge. The Anker SOLIX S2000 specifically advertises 35 hours of fridge backup. Pair the generator with 400-800W of solar panels for indefinite off-grid fridge operation in sunny climates.
